abstruse difficult to comprehend or understand; esoteric; arcane.
cloture in U.S. parliamentary procedure, a method of ending debate and causing an immediate vote on the matter being discussed.
coalesce to grow together or unite to form a single body or organization; unify; fuse.
concur to share the same opinion; agree.
doyen the senior or highest-ranking male member of a group.
equipoise a state of balance or equal weight, importance, or the like; equilibrium.
eruct to belch forth.
exponent one that expounds or interprets.
incumbent currently holding an office or position.
oligarchy a government or state in which only a relatively few people or members of a family have real power.
opiate something that induces relaxation, calm, or stupor.
reprisal injury inflicted in retaliation for injury received, as in war; revenge.
rodomontade puffed-up boasting or bravado.
sepsis infection, especially by pus-forming bacteria in the blood or tissues.
trabeated using horizontal beams or lintels as supports instead of arches.
